Florida quarterback commit Jake Allen hovered above the water on a flyboard and threw perfect passes at targets.
Florida quarterback commit Jake Allen is the latest high school prospect to get hooked up with an insane task for a viral video, welcoming the challenge to throw passes at targets while hovering above the water on a flyboard.
"You feel like Iron Man," Allen told the Bleacher Report video crew filming him for the stunt.

Allen is a four-star prospect coming out of the South Florida high school juggernaut St. Thomas Aquinas, and he's rated as the No. 10 pro-style quarterback in the Class of 2017, according to the 247Sports Composite.

Allen committed to the Gators in July 2015 and has seen his stock rise since, earning a spot in the Elite 11 Finals, set for June in Los Angeles.
